Exploring the historical role of the Christian Church in fostering anti-Semitism, theologian Rosemary Radford Ruether offers a profound analysis of its roots in the wake of the Holocaust, which claimed a third of the Jewish population. By examining these complex relationships and their implications, the book serves as a significant contribution to the ongoing self-examination within Christianity regarding its past actions and beliefs towards Jewish communities.
